Biden says he had to use Trump-era funds for the border wall. Asked if barriers work, he says 'No'

apnews.com

argo_yamato@lemm.ee to politics @lemmy.world · 2 years ago
message-square
49
link
fedilink
President Joe Biden is defending his administration’s decision to waive 26 federal laws in South Texas to allow for construction of roughly 20 miles of U.S.-Mexico border wall.
